The illness is caused by the virus SARS-CoV-2, which is a new coronavirus that has not previously been identified in humans. Keep in mind that to date, there are millions of human cases of COVID-19 worldwide, and fewer than 100 cats and dogs have tested positive, many of which have not exhibited signs or become ill. At this time, it is unknown whether an infected dog or cat could pass the virus to another human.
